What they do

An Electrician works on electrical systems in buildings. Installs electrical wiring and lighting in new construction, and repairs or upgrade wiring, outlets or other parts of older electrical systems. Checks safety and makes installations or repairs that are in compliance with local building codes. May also specialize in electrical work required in different manufacturing industries, electrical systems for cars, plane or boats, or electrical and lighting work in the film industry.

In this role, you will maintain, troubleshoot, and repair electrical, mechanical, hydraulic, and pneumatic systems on stamping presses, feed lines, straighteners, coil handling equipment, conveyors, automated equipment, and related production machinery. Your work will help minimize downtime, improve press reliability, support safe production, and maintain equipment performance in a fast-paced manufacturing operation. Responsibilities
  • Perform routine inspections, preventive maintenance, troubleshooting, and repairs on metal stamping presses, press controls, feed lines, straighteners, coil reels, conveyors, and related production equipment.
  • Troubleshoot electrical systems using schematics, blueprints, technical manuals, ammeters, ohmmeters, multimeters, and other diagnostic tools.
  • Diagnose and repair electrical, mechanical, hydraulic, pneumatic, PLC, sensor, motor control, and low-voltage control issues affecting press uptime and production quality.
  • Support press line startups, equipment changeovers, and production needs by responding quickly to breakdowns and minimizing unplanned downtime.
  • Maintain, repair, and adjust equipment components such as motors, drives, control panels, limit switches, photo eyes, proximity sensors, pumps, valves, cylinders, bearings, guards, and safety devices.
  • Use a Computerized Maintenance Management System (CMMS) to complete work orders, document repairs, track preventive maintenance, and identify recurring equipment issues.
  • Perform basic welding, fabrication, mechanical adjustments, and equipment repairs as needed to restore safe and reliable operation.
  • Read and interpret electrical schematics, hydraulic and pneumatic diagrams, equipment drawings, and machine manuals to support accurate troubleshooting and repairs.
  • Partner with production, tooling, engineering, and quality teams to improve press reliability, reduce scrap, support root cause analysis, and drive continuous improvement.
  • Follow all plant safety procedures, including lockout/tagout, machine guarding, electrical safety, PPE requirements, and applicable OSHA and environmental standards. Skills
  • 5 years experience maintaining equipment in a metal stamping, automotive, fabrication, or high-volume manufacturing environment.
  • Strong electrical troubleshooting skills with working knowledge of PLCs, motor controls, sensors, relays, drives, control panels, and low-voltage systems.
  • Hands-on experience with mechanical, hydraulic, and pneumatic systems used on stamping presses and automated production equipment.
  • Ability to troubleshoot and maintain press lines, feed equipment, coil handling systems, conveyors, and related manufacturing machinery.
  • Ability to read and interpret electrical schematics, machine manuals, blueprints, and hydraulic or pneumatic diagrams.
  • Proficiency using multimeters, ammeters, ohmmeters, hand tools, power tools, and precision measuring instruments.
  • Experience using CMMS software for work orders, preventive maintenance documentation, parts tracking, and maintenance history.
  • Knowledge of lockout/tagout, machine guarding, electrical safety, and safe work practices in an industrial manufacturing setting.
  • Basic welding, fabrication, machining, or mechanical repair skills preferred.
  • Strong problem-solving, communication, teamwork, and urgency when supporting production equipment and downtime events.
